How much does it cost to rent an apartment in West Seattle?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| West Seattle Studio Apartments | $1,688 | $850 | $3,490 |
| West Seattle 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,904 | $1,299 | $9,830 |
| West Seattle 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,487 | $1,595 | $6,245 |
| West Seattle 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,120 | $2,372 | $9,110 |

Frequently Asked Questions about West Seattle Apartments with Washer/Dryer
What is the Cheapest Washer/Dryer apartment in West Seattle?
Currently the most affordable Apartment in West Seattle with Washer/Dryer is at Altamira Apartments listed at $1,177.
How much is the average rent for West Seattle Apartments with Washer/Dryer?
The average rent for a Apartment in West Seattle with Washer/Dryer is $2,172.
What is the largest West Seattle Apartment for rent with Washer/Dryer?
Today's Apartment with Washer/Dryer and the most square footage in West Seattle is a 1,423 square feet unit starting from $1,299 at Latitude 112.
What is the average size for West Seattle Apartments for rent with Washer/Dryer?
The average size for a rental with Washer/Dryer in West Seattle is currently at 512 sq ft.
